The first turn of the rope is a joke
Played on the brain by the will
But it gets more interesting as
The mind starts to lift three jumps
In a row. Going further takes
Exercise but soon,
Emptying one’s mind matters more
Than the whiplash of the yoke :
The count increases to twenty
And a first world disappears
Not the wife, nor the kids, but
The immediate future.
I don’t stop where the road ends
Otherwise how will I find my way back ?
When I turn, let me close my eyes
So that you may catch up from the plain.
I sing when it’s silent, and dark when I sing,
I sing the kiss which happened,
The one which didn’t, I sing,
Marriage and disunion, I don’t stop
Where the road ends, it ends when I am lost.
